Bianchi Quarzo Spillo

These bikes are being sold at various Track and Trail stores and perhaps other stores too across the country.


First of all, I don't think these bikes are worth the ridiculous amount of money at all. I've had this bike for little over a month and a half.


I am not at all satisfied with the quality that is dished out for the hard-earned money that we spend on it.


1) I have taken the bike on just one long ride (about 50kms) and the handle nuts start coming loose.


2) My rear derailleur plastic which has the "Shimano Acera" printed on it has already broken.


3) Since the Bianchi uses Presta valves which are highly inconvenient and delicate, I have had flats because the valve stick got bent while filling air.


4) My pedal screws fell off within a week of riding it. Trust me, the pedals (Feimin-F306) are of horrible quality for such an expensive bike.


I HAVE to carry a toolkit with me whenever I am on the bike coz I don't know which nut will come loose when. I have ridden many bikes since I started bicycling - Hero, atlas, BSA slr, Avon cycles,


Hercules. But I have NEVER had to carry a bloody toolkit for these bikes. Never have I had the nuts and bolts coming loose on any of these bicycles.


I think these so-called high-end bikes just aren't built for India.


If you think this is due my riding style, then I don't jump off ramps with this bike or anything of the sort. I ride this bike on paved roads and I brake and go slow on rough sections. Trust me, I take a lot of care while riding this bike and still have these problems.


As far as my experience is concerned, I would NOT recommend these bikes to anyone. They're a complete waste of money and these niggles can ruin a perfectly enjoyable ride.
